Hours: Permanent - Part Time (25 hours per week)

Working Pattern: Days - 5 days per week (Monday to Friday - 5 hours per day)

Friends of the Elderly (FotE) is a not-for-profit charity dedicated to providing excellent care with a family feel. We have been supporting older people for over 120 years. The charity provides care home and day care services for older people, as well as grants for older people in financial difficulty. Woking Day Care in Surrey has a wide range of daily activities on offer to suit people’s interests and preferences. Our compassionate team are trained to support people with dementia and we provide a range of activities that encourage social interaction and wellbeing.

As a Day Care Assistant, you will provide a high standard of holistic care and support for our clients so they can maintain independence, autonomy, choice and lead fulfilled lives.

Responsibilities:

  • Ensure clients are at the heart of our day care delivery and that their physical, social and wellbeing needs are being met.
  • Ensure that we always offer high standards of care.
  • Facilitate a client’s choice, dignity, and respect.
  • Keep our clients safe and secure.

We would like our Day Care Assistant to be someone who has a real passion for care.

How to prepare for a job interview at Fote

✨Know the Organisation

Before your interview, take some time to research Friends of the Elderly. Understand their mission, values, and the specific services they provide. This will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also show your genuine interest in being part of their compassionate team.

✨Showcase Your Passion for Care

During the interview, be sure to express your passion for working with older people and your commitment to providing high-quality care. Share personal experiences or stories that highlight your dedication to making a difference in the lives of others, especially those with dementia.

✨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ect scenario-based questions that assess how you would handle specific situations in a day care setting. Think about examples from your past experiences where you demonstrated empathy, problem-solving, and the ability to maintain clients' dignity and respect.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ask insightful questions about the role and the organisation. Inquire about the types of activities offered at Woking Day Care or how the team supports each other. This shows your enthusiasm and helps you determine if it’s the right fit for you.
